Learning Circumference: A Simple Calculator
Calculating that circumference of a circle can seem daunting, but with a little understanding, it’s surprisingly straightforward . This guide will demonstrate how a circumference calculator operates. Essentially, the based on a single formula: C = 2πr (where C is the distance around, π (pi) is approximately 3.14159, and r is the distance from the center ). Most online calculators ask for you to provide the radius; some may allow you to type in the diameter (remembering to divide it by two to find the radius).
- The calculator then does the calculation automatically.
- You can easily verify results by personally using the formula.
- Recognizing the formula by itself provides a greater comprehension of the concept.

{A Round Circumference Calculator: Equations , Illustrations , and Additional Details
Need to calculate the distance around a round object ? This explanation provides a straightforward way to use a circumference calculator, presenting the core equation : C = 2πr (where 'C' is the circumference, 'π' is pi, and 'r' is the radius ). Consider an instance: If a sphere's radius is 5 units , the circumference would be approximately 31.42 measurements .
